Design as Storytelling: How AI Is Transforming the Way We Imagine, Create, and Connect

AI isn’t here to replace creativity. It’s here to amplify it — helping designers move from inspiration to iteration with greater speed and substance. At Gensler, design has always been rooted in storytelling — a way to capture community aspirations, cultural values, and shared futures in built environments. Today, AI in design storytelling is opening new dimensions of creativity and empathy.

From Inspiration to Immersion

Every great space begins with a story. Whether it’s a hospital, a workplace, or an airport, design at its best evokes emotion and shapes human experience. AI now allows designers to prototype these experiences before they’re built — transforming abstract concepts into immersive previews.

  • Hospitals: Simulating patient journeys to design spaces that deliver calm, clarity, and dignity.
  • Airports: Testing how natural light, acoustics, and flow influence travelers’ stress levels.
  • Workplaces: Mapping spontaneous human interactions to inspire belonging, creativity, and collaboration.

By integrating generative AI, scenario modeling, and real-time rendering, Gensler teams are crafting narrative-driven prototypes that let clients feel the emotional impact of spaces early in the process.

Faster Iterations, Deeper Connections

AI accelerates the design cycle without diluting creativity. What once took weeks of iteration can now be explored in days, fostering richer collaboration and faster alignment between design teams and clients. These tools enhance co-creation, allowing stakeholders to engage with the emotional and strategic intent of a project long before construction begins.

“Ultimately, great design is remembered for how it makes people feel,” said a Gensler spokesperson. “AI helps us test and refine those feelings — ensuring that every project is more than functional; it’s meaningful.”

Responsible and Human-Centered Innovation

While AI amplifies design potential, Gensler emphasizes that technology is a partner, not a replacement. Designers continue to lead with empathy, interpretation, and imagination, while AI supports by revealing unseen patterns and expanding creative capacity.

The firm is also shaping AI responsibly, embedding ethical guardrails into workflows. From inclusive character generation to spatial simulation, Gensler ensures AI enhances human-centered design while upholding the craft’s integrity.

The Future of Design is Storytelling

AI can’t feel — but it can help us design for feelings. By illuminating emotional dimensions and prototyping lived experiences, AI empowers designers to create spaces that resonate more deeply, endure longer, and connect more meaningfully.

“Spaces don’t just house stories; they become them,” Gensler notes. “The question isn’t what we can design — it’s what we choose to design, and why.”
